tdmullins Posted April 12, 2013 #1 Share Posted April 12, 2013 A couple of weeks ago I lucked out and was able to upgrade my JS to a GS for only $100. The room was one of the GS that is in the forward section of the ship. I prefer midship but its really not that big of a deal. So today I noticed that cabin 1052, which is located next door to the concierge club. I called immediately and moved my room thinking its mid-ship, and close to the lounge. But now I read where people were not happy with this cabin because of lack of privacy on the balcony. Can people in the concierge lounge look out the windows and right onto that balcony since the lounge is on the hump? Should I have left everything alone and just been happy with my great upgrade? critterchick Posted April 12, 2013 #4 Share Posted April 12, 2013 I would move back if you can. Although the CL is only crowded at the cocktail hours, there are people in and out all day. They go to the window to admire the view, and that balcony is right in their sight line.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Seatravelers Posted April 12, 2013 #8 Share Posted April 12, 2013 We have stayed in 1052 many times and really enjoyed it. It is not that easy to see onto the balcony from the CL, you really must want to be nosy to do so. Plus, you will be in the CL probably the same time the others would be peeking around to see what you might be doing on your balcony;). Love the location, imho.
